Tomato Roma VF - Heirloom Vegetable Seeds
Discover the rich flavor and versatility of the Tomato Roma VF, a prized heirloom variety cherished by gardeners and chefs alike. Known for its meaty texture and low moisture content, this tomato is perfect for sauces, pastes, and canning. With a robust growth habit and disease resistance, the Roma VF is an excellent choice for both novice and experienced gardeners looking to cultivate a bountiful harvest.
What makes the Tomato Roma VF special is its rich history and exceptional taste. Originating from Italy, this heirloom variety has been cultivated for generations, offering a unique flavor profile that enhances any dish. Its resistance to common tomato diseases, such as Verticillium and Fusarium wilt, ensures a healthier plant and a more fruitful yield.
Special features of the Tomato Roma VF include its determinate growth habit, which means it grows to a certain height and then stops, making it easier to manage in smaller gardens. Additionally, its vibrant red color and firm flesh make it a favorite for culinary uses, providing both aesthetic appeal and delicious flavor.
Growing Instructions:
- Start seeds indoors 6-8 weeks before the last frost date.
- Transplant seedlings outdoors after the danger of frost has passed.
- Space plants 18-24 inches apart in well-drained soil enriched with organic matter.
- Provide full sun exposure (6-8 hours daily) for optimal growth.
Care Instructions:
- Water regularly, keeping the soil consistently moist but not waterlogged.
- Apply a balanced fertilizer every 4-6 weeks during the growing season.
- Support plants with stakes or cages to prevent sprawling.
- Monitor for pests and diseases, treating promptly as needed.
Uses:
- Ideal for making sauces, pastes, and salsas due to its low moisture content.
- Perfect for canning and preserving, ensuring a taste of summer all year round.
- Can be enjoyed fresh in salads or sandwiches for a burst of flavor.
